Hostel is very good if you are looking for something cheap. Good location if going to any embassy and travel by foot in London. Security is good but you have to pay extra for a locker etc.. There is no kitchen but still you are able to prepare own breakfast. Cleanliness is not high quality but still ok. There is a fungi in every bathroom but it is very hard to fight with such a thing. Staff was friendly and ok.
